Fiesta Stuffed Mini Peppers
Fiesta Stuffed Mini Peppers ~ mini bell peppers loaded with spicy cheese and bacon. Easy,grills minutes.
Course: Appetizer
Cuisine: Mexican
Servings: 8
Calories:
- 18-20 mini bell peppers
- 1 jalapeno seeds/stems removed
- 1 1/4 cup Fiesta Blend shredded cheese Optional: shredded cheddar + 2 tablespoons taco seasoning
- 1/4 cup bacon bits prepackaged store type
- 1/4 cup cilantro finely minced
Mix all the ingredients together in a bowl except the peppers then set aside.
Cut the top off 18-20 mini peppers and using a paring knife clear out any seeds and stems.
Transfer the cheese blend into a zip top bag then cut the bottom corner off the bottom of the bag to form a piping bag.
Pipe the cheese into the prepared peppers.
Spray a sheet of aluminum foil with cooking spray and lay the peppers on a pre-heated 350 degrees grill. A grill basket can also be used if you have one. Cook 6-8 minutes per side or until the peppers are tender and the cheeses are melted then serve right away.
